what the coefficient of
 {x}^{21}  \: in \:  { (1 + x +  {x}^{2} ....... +  {x}^{9} )}^{3}

Answers

Answered by Anonymous
3
Firstly
simplify the expression
it an gp
hence
it can be simplified as
 \frac{ {(1 -  {x}^{10}) }^{3} }{ {(1 - x)}^{3} } \\   \\  =  {( 1 - {x}^{10} )  }^{3}  {( 1 - x)}^{ - 3}  \\ simplifying \\ (1 + 3 {x}^{20}  - 3 {x}^{10} ) {(1 - x)}^{ - 3}  \\ coefficent \: of \:  {x}^{21}  =   \\ \binom{23}{21}  + 3 \times  \binom{3}{1}  - 3 \times  \binom{13}{11}  \\  = 253 + 9 - 234 \\  = 28 \\ hence \: 28 \: will \: be \: the \: coefficient \: of \:  {x}^{21}
